Types of Servers: File, Application, and Database

Servers come in various types, each designed to fulfill specific roles. File servers manage and store files for multiple users. They enable easy access and sharing of documents across networks, ensuring everyone can find what they need promptly.

Application servers host software applications, allowing clients to run programs remotely without needing heavy local installations. This setup enhances efficiency by centralizing resources and updates.

Database servers are pivotal in managing data storage and retrieval. They handle requests from client computers to access or modify information stored within databases. This ensures that all data is organized, secure, and readily available when needed.

Each server type plays a crucial role in maintaining the smooth operation of digital environments. Understanding their distinct functions helps businesses tailor their infrastructure effectively.

Characteristics and Functions of Each Type

File servers are designed to store and manage files. They allow multiple users to access shared data, making collaboration seamless. These servers are equipped with tools for organization and security, ensuring that sensitive information is protected.

Application servers serve a different purpose. They host applications and provide the necessary environment for them to run efficiently. Users connect through networks, gaining access to software without needing local installations.

Database servers handle structured data storage. They use databases to organize extensive amounts of information while allowing quick retrieval and management. This type of server supports complex queries and transactions, making it essential for businesses relying on data analytics.

Each server type has specific characteristics tailored to its function—whether it’s speed in file transfer or robustness in handling transactions. Understanding these functions helps optimize performance based on individual needs.

Pros and Cons of Using Different Server Types

When considering server types, each comes with its own advantages and disadvantages.

File servers excel in centralized storage. They make file sharing simple for teams but may face limitations in handling large files or numerous simultaneous users.

Application servers are great for running software applications remotely. They enhance accessibility but can be complex to set up and maintain, often requiring skilled personnel.

On the other hand, database servers offer robust data management capabilities. They scale well as your data grows, yet they can be resource-intensive and demand frequent backups to prevent loss.

Understanding these pros and cons helps businesses align their needs with the right technology. The choice impacts performance, cost-effectiveness, and overall user experience significantly.
